We Are Experiencing The Outset Of The Harmattan - Meteorologist

The sudden outburst of dry weather conditions in the southern part of the country, is an indication of the first outset of the harmattan season.

The atmospheric haze and dryness is expected to increase in the coming days.

Mr Tetteh Portuphy, Senior Meteorologist at the Ghana Meteorological Agency, Kotoka International Airport (KIA), said this to the Ghana News Agency in an interview.

He said the recent rains some parts of the country experienced, was a clearing out the last remnants of moisture that were left in the atmosphere to pave the way for the dry season.

The Senior Meteorologist said the Northern part of the country was already in the harmattan season.
